在数字化时代,移动应用已成为人们日常生活不可或缺的一部分。而HTML5作为现代网页开发的核心技术之一,凭借其跨平台、跨设备的特性,成为了开发移动应用的热门选择。本文将为你提供一份轻松上手的HTML5移动应用开发实战攻略,助你快速掌握这一技能。
选择合适的开发环境
在进行HTML5移动应用开发之前,选择一个合适的开发环境至关重要。以下是一些常用的开发工具:
- 编辑器:Sublime Text、Visual Studio Code、Atom等
- 调试工具:Chrome DevTools、Firefox Developer Tools等
- 模拟器:Android Studio、Xcode、PhoneGap等
学习HTML5基础知识
HTML5是HTML的第五个版本,相比之前的版本,它提供了更多的功能和支持。以下是一些HTML5基础知识:
- 语义化标签:如
<header>、<nav>、<article>、<section>等,使网页结构更清晰 - 多媒体元素:如
<audio>、<video>、<canvas>等,支持音频、视频和图形渲染 - 表单元素:如
<input>、<select>、<textarea>等,提供更多表单输入类型 - CSS3:包括动画、过渡、媒体查询等功能,提升网页视觉效果
熟悉移动端设计规范
为了确保你的移动应用具有良好的用户体验,了解以下移动端设计规范至关重要:
- 响应式设计:根据不同设备屏幕尺寸自动调整布局
- 触摸手势:如滑动、点击、长按等,方便用户操作
- 视觉设计:简洁、清晰、美观,提升用户满意度
学习JavaScript和框架
JavaScript是HTML5的核心技术之一,用于实现网页交互功能。以下是一些常用的JavaScript框架:
- jQuery:简化DOM操作,提高开发效率
- AngularJS:用于构建单页面应用(SPA)
- React:用于构建用户界面(UI)
- Vue.js:简单易学,适用于快速开发
开发实践
以下是一些实战项目,帮助你掌握HTML5移动应用开发:
- 制作一个简单的音乐播放器:使用HTML5的
<audio>元素和JavaScript实现 - 开发一个天气查询应用:通过API获取数据,展示天气信息
- 制作一个在线相册:使用HTML5的
<canvas>元素实现图片编辑功能
持续学习与优化
随着技术的不断发展,持续学习是提升自己能力的关键。以下是一些建议:
- 关注最新技术动态:了解HTML5、CSS3、JavaScript等技术的最新进展
- 阅读优秀案例:学习其他开发者优秀的设计和代码
- 不断优化:对已开发的移动应用进行优化,提升用户体验
通过以上实战攻略,相信你已经对HTML5移动应用开发有了初步的了解。勇敢地迈出第一步,开启你的移动应用开发之旅吧!
